What does this product do? Kills fleas on your dog for 8 weeks. Prevents development of flea eggs, larvae and pupae for 8 weeks. Kills ticks on your dog for up to 4 weeks. Kills biting lice.
Statement of Active and Other Substances Clear amber solution containing: Fipronil - 268.00 mg (S)-methoprene - 241.20 mg Butylhydroxyanisole (E320) - 0.54 mg Butylhydroxytoluene (E321) - 0.27 mg Excipient(s): q.s - 2.68 ml Pharmaceutical Form Spot-on solution. For animal treatment only. Keep out of the sight and reach of children. Fipronil and (S)-methoprene may adversely affect aquatic organisms. Dogs should not be allowed to swim in watercourses for 2 days after application. Contraindications: In the absence of available data, the product should not be used on puppies less than 8 weeks old. Do not use on sick (e.g. systemic diseases, fever) or convalescent animals. Do not use in rabbits, as adverse drug reactions and even mortality could occur. In absence of studies, the use of the product is not recommended in non-target species. This product is specifically developed for dogs. Do not use in cats and ferrets, as this could lead to overdosing. In the absence of safety studies, the minimum treatment interval is 4 weeks. Do not use in cases of hypersensitivity to the active substances or to any of the excipients. Undesirable Effects: Among the very rare suspected adverse reactions, transient skin reactions at the application site (skin discoloration, local hair loss, itching, redness) and general itching or hair loss have been reported after use. Excessive salivation, reversible nervous signs (increased sensitivity to stimulation, depression, other nervous signs), vomiting or respiratory symptoms have also been observed after use. If licking occurs, a brief period of excessive salivation may be observed due mainly to the nature of the carrier. Do not overdose. The frequency of adverse reactions is defined using the following convention: - very common (more than 1 in 10 animals treated displaying adverse reaction(s)) - common (more than 1 but less than 10 animals in 100 animals treated) - uncommon (more than 1 but less than 10 animals in 1,000 animals treated) - rare (more than 1 but less than 10 animals in 10,000 animals treated) - very rare (less than 1 animal in 10,000 animals treated, including isolated reports). If you notice any serious effects or other effects not mentioned here, please inform your veterinary surgeon. Overdose: No adverse effects were observed in target animal safety studies in 8 week-old puppies, growing dogs and dogs weighing about 2 kg treated once at five times the recommended dose. The risk of experiencing adverse effects may however increase with overdosing (see Undesirable Effects) so animals should always be treated with the correct pipette size according to bodyweight. User warnings: This product can cause mucous membrane, skin and eye irritation. Therefore, contact of the product with mouth, skin and eyes should be avoided. If the product is accidentally swallowed, seek medical advice immediately and show the package leaflet to the physician. Keep pipettes in original packaging until ready to use. In order to prevent children from getting access to used pipettes, dispose of used pipettes immediately. People with a known hypersensitivity (allergy) to insecticides or alcohol should avoid contact with the product. Avoid contents coming into contact with the fingers. If this occurs, wash hands with soap and water. After accidental exposure the eye should be rinsed carefully with pure water. Wash hands after use. Treated animals should not be handled until the application site is dry, and children should not be allowed to play with treated animals until the application site is dry. It is therefore recommended that animals are not treated during the day, but should be treated during the early evening, and that recently treated animals are not allowed to sleep with owners, especially children. Do not smoke, drink or eat during application. Other Precautions: Fipronil and (S)-methoprene may adversely affect aquatic organisms. Dogs should not be allowed to swim in watercourses for 2 days after application. The alcohol carrier may have adverse effects on painted, varnished or other household surfaces or furnishings. SPECIAL PRECAUTIONS FOR THE DISPOSAL OF UNUSED PRODUCTS OR WASTE MATERIALS: Any unused veterinary medicinal product or waste materials derived from such veterinary medicinal products should be disposed of in accordance with local requirements. Fipronil and (S)-methoprene may adversely affect aquatic organisms. Do not contaminate ponds, waterways or ditches with the product or empty containers. For animal treatment only. Keep out of the sight and reach of children. SPECIAL WARNING(S): For external use only. Use during pregnancy and lactation: The product can be used during pregnancy and lactation. Precautions: Animals should be weighed accurately prior to treatment. It is important to make sure that the product is applied to an area where the animal cannot lick it off and to make sure that animals do not lick each other following treatment. When treating infestations of parasites, all in-contact animals should be treated with an appropriate product at the same time. Do not use simultaneously with other flea products which are applied directly on to the animal. Bathing/immersion in water within 2 days after application of the product and more frequent bathing than once a week should be avoided, as no study has been performed to investigate how this affects the efficacy of the product. Emollient shampoos can be used prior to treatment, but reduce the duration of protection against fleas to approximately 5 weeks when used weekly after application of the product. Weekly bathing with a 2% chlorhexidine medicated shampoo did not affect efficacy against fleas during a 6 week long study. The duration of protection of the product is not affected by immersion in water or weekly shampooing with a 2% Chlorhexidine shampoo for up to 6 weeks when carried out 2 days after treatment. Avoid contact with the animal's eyes. There may be an attachment of a few ticks. For this reason a transmission of infectious diseases cannot be completely excluded if conditions are unfavourable. Fleas from pets often infest the animal's basket, bedding and regular resting areas such as carpets and soft furnishings which should be treated, in case of massive infestation and at the beginning of the control measures, with a suitable insecticide and vacuumed regularly.
